I am planning on installing Windows 7 on a partition on my MacBook Pro. Does anyone know if I can use the same disk to reinstall should I need to remove the partition? Would there be a license issue (as in would my computer be recognized as the same during the reinstallation) that would force me to have to repurchase the W7 software?
 
There will be no issue. All versions of windows since XP can be activated many times without issue.

Just to be clear OEM versions will complain if they are moved to different hardware and force you to call MS, but they will ultimately activate. Retail versions will generally activate online just fine even on different hardware.
